Output 894e84305ec109e0fac579ea4e9dee09eb66e4d3a0f4e2fafaefcbf56baf7ee4:0

value
15778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a2a8f0a65f41716ec15dd982ba9676e19f11938 OP_EQUAL
address
39umiqpFh7ssbHhY4UuExZuqurEcBPZ7fZ
transaction
894e84305ec109e0fac579ea4e9dee09eb66e4d3a0f4e2fafaefcbf56baf7ee4
confirmations
381251
spent
true